【卷积码编译码仿真分析案例2800字】 .pdfVIP

【卷积码编译码仿真分析案例2800字】 .pdf

  1. 1、原创力文档(book118)网站文档一经付费(服务费),不意味着购买了该文档的版权,仅供个人/单位学习、研究之用,不得用于商业用途,未经授权,严禁复制、发行、汇编、翻译或者网络传播等,侵权必究。。
  2. 2、本站所有内容均由合作方或网友上传,本站不对文档的完整性、权威性及其观点立场正确性做任何保证或承诺!文档内容仅供研究参考,付费前请自行鉴别。如您付费,意味着您自己接受本站规则且自行承担风险,本站不退款、不进行额外附加服务;查看《如何避免下载的几个坑》。如果您已付费下载过本站文档,您可以点击 这里二次下载
  3. 3、如文档侵犯商业秘密、侵犯著作权、侵犯人身权等,请点击“版权申诉”(推荐),也可以打举报电话:400-050-0827(电话支持时间:9:00-18:30)。
  4. 4、该文档为VIP文档,如果想要下载,成为VIP会员后,下载免费。
  5. 5、成为VIP后,下载本文档将扣除1次下载权益。下载后,不支持退款、换文档。如有疑问请联系我们
  6. 6、成为VIP后,您将拥有八大权益,权益包括:VIP文档下载权益、阅读免打扰、文档格式转换、高级专利检索、专属身份标志、高级客服、多端互通、版权登记。
  7. 7、VIP文档为合作方或网友上传,每下载1次, 网站将根据用户上传文档的质量评分、类型等,对文档贡献者给予高额补贴、流量扶持。如果你也想贡献VIP文档。上传文档
查看更多

卷积码编译码仿真分析案例

目录

卷积码编译码仿真分析案例1

1.1EDA技术及其发展1

1.2Altera公司可编程器件及软件2

1.3VerilogHDL设计数字电路3

1.4QuartusII设计流程概述4

1.5卷积码编译码性能仿真与验证5

1.5.1卷积码编码器性能仿真验证5

1.5.2Viterbi译码器性能仿真与验证6

本次设计Viterbi译码算法使用的是可编程逻辑器件(FPGA)实现。而FPGA

实现属于硬件实现,由于FPGA灵活性在可编程的体现,所以选择其成为本次设计

的硬件实现。本节章节将在QuartusII软件上设计好的(2,1,2)卷积码进行

合仿真,来验证设计的正确性。

1.1EDA技术及其发展

电子设计自动化(ElectronicDesignAutoation),EDA,已经成为了电子技术

发展的核心技术之一在21世纪后,得到了很大的进步发展,有以下方面:

(1)如何使国家电子设计研究成果以国家自主拥有知识产权的设计方式实现

得以明确地被表达和得以确认也已成为一种可能。

(2)不断有新的EDA软件推出,并且支持强大的硬件描述语言。

(3)科学电子技术不断发展进入EDA,传统的电路设计系统不断改变,软硬

件技术的基本融合,都促使了EDA的发展。

(4)EDA的发展使得各电子科学领域之间没有界限,更加相互包容。

(5)随着更大更高规模的基于FPGA和CPLD系列器件的不断更新推出。

(6)基于EDA的设计EDA硬件设计测试工具、用于ASIC设计的标准单元已

经开始广泛涵盖一些具有设计大规模和可应用性的电子系统及设计复杂性的IP

核模块(IP即是IntellectualProperty,即经济专业知识产权经济智慧产权的一个通

用简称,往往也是泛泛指一个大型专业公司直接开发出售专业授权产品给另一个

大型专业公司的应用电子系统硬件技术产品设计)。

(7)IP核在各个电子领域产业得到认可与广泛的应用。

(8)不断有高效率低成本的技术被研发,并且逐渐往成熟方面的发展。口

(9)SysteC语言等语言的出现,使复杂的设计验证变得简单高效。

图1.1是基于EDA软件的FPGA/CPLD软件开发工作流程的示框图:

FPGA/CP

LD器件

和电路

系统

图1.1EDA开发流程图

1.2Altera公司可编程器件及软件

Altera公司作为相对来说发展成熟的可编程器件生产厂商之一。主要产品有:

Stratix/II/GX.Cyclone/11/III系列等,开发软件有MaxplusII和QuartusII。

该电子公司的器件产品不仅有很好的性能,还可灵活使用于不同的技术。可

以大致将其产品分为以下三类:第一类为广泛使用范围功能简单的现代FPGA系

列通用器件,主要应用产品类型包含早期现代FLEXOK、FLEX6000等系列。这些

系列产品与本系列的主要器件模块结构相似,由驱动输入输出逻辑块、嵌入式

RAM、输入快速通道输出(I/O)快速通道输出单元和驱动输入输出快速通道单元

四块组成。其主要技术特点之一也就是数据存储空间容量小、功能简单、价格便

宜。第二种方式分类为复杂的器件诸如所有FPGA等复杂器件,包括器件

APEX20K.MERCURY等,这些复杂的元器件内部接口除分别额外嵌入了诸如

RAM之外,还分别额外嵌入了高速自动锁相环(PLL)、CPU和高速收发器等,兼容

较多的各种通用I/O相关技术标)隹,并分别要求具有复杂器件接口容量大、集成度

高、功能强大、应用广泛等很多技术特点。第三类为新型的FPGA系列器件,由

五个系列器件组成。这些功能器件内嵌了许多的主要功能模块,此外,它们还能很

方便地自动嵌入新的IP软核,尤其用的是Altera公司软件提供的NIOS软核。

Altera公司的开发软件,可以让用户轻松的创建复杂的方案,QuartusII更是

您可能关注的文档

文档评论(0)

鼎天教育 + 关注
实名认证
文档贡献者

教师资格证持证人

该用户很懒,什么也没介绍

领域认证该用户于2023年04月13日上传了教师资格证

1亿VIP精品文档

相关文档